Hebron demographics

Hebron, Indiana covers 1 ZIP code primarily in Porter County, with a combined ZIP-area population of about 10,169.

Across ZIP codes with age data, the average median age is about 43.2 years.

Median household income in Hebron

The average median household income across ZIP codes in Hebron, Indiana is about $99,444 — about 39% above the IN ZIP average ($71,483), and about 32% above the U.S. median ($75,149).

The highest median household income among listed ZIPs is about $99,444 in 46341.

Housing in Hebron

For housing in Hebron, Indiana, the average median home value is about $248,900 and the average median rent is about $711.
